9.5.5 General Register Programming Sequence
For applications that use a system host to program the initial LMK05318 configuration after start-up, this general procedure can be followed from the register map data generated and exported from TICS Pro:
- Apply power to the device to start in I2C or SPI mode. The PDN pin must be pulled high or driven high.
- Write the register settings from lower to higher addresses (R0 to R352) while applying the following register mask (do not modify mask bits = 1):
- Mask R12 = A7h (Device reset/control register)
- Mask R157 = FFh (NVM control bits register)
- Mask R164 = FFh (NVM unlock bits register)
- Mask R353 to R435 = FFh (Internal test/diagostic registers should not be written)
- Write 1b to R12[7] to assert device soft-reset. This does not reset the register values.
- Write 0b to R12[7] to exit soft-reset and begin the PLL start-up sequence.
- See EEPROM Programming Using Method #1 (Register Commit) to store the active configuration to the EEPROM to enable auto-startup on the next power cycle.
